How to obtain an electronic key

A key chip is a small microchip that is inside the key of your car that emits the radio signal at a low level. This signal tells the immobilizer that it is able to be turned off and you can start the car. The chips also have an electronic serial number that authenticates the key and prevents auto theft. There are many different ways to program a key, dependent on the brand and model of your car. Certain brands, for instance, require a special device to connect the blank keys to the ECU. Others use a straightforward procedure that works for all models. Consult your owner's guide or a professional technician prior to you begin the reprogramming process to determine which tool is compatible with your vehicle.

Most auto locksmiths will tell you that the onboard programming method is the fastest. It could take less than a minute to complete when you follow the steps correctly. The OBD2 or EEPROM methods can be more complicated and can could take as long as a half hour. Moreover, these processes are risky and carry a high chance of corrupting the data on the module.

transponder key programmer technology is employed in a variety of vehicles to deter theft. This means that they have to be programmed in order to match the anti-theft system in your vehicle. A car automotive locksmith key programming or a mechanic can do this. This is a costly procedure that requires special equipment and an application.
